Output 58a4b85dd8e2c91091ed9f9ae57a03b272133f27cb45cadd23d4b48056ef20c3:3

value
66386011
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99052262a3b8a526fbac9655547e341cf4fddf59 OP_EQUAL
address
MMrFmX3nFQHGWegLi5sxnNEE7EeFFLgSy2
transaction
58a4b85dd8e2c91091ed9f9ae57a03b272133f27cb45cadd23d4b48056ef20c3
spent
true